Common Heat Pump Problems in Maine

Heat pumps behave differently than standard AC or furnace setups. If you're noticing poor comfort, unusual noises, or uneven temperatures, these are the most common issues technicians diagnose for homeowners searching for heat pump solutions in Maine.

🌡️

Blowing Cool Air in Heat Mode

Could be thermostat settings, reversing valve problems, low refrigerant, or defrost/control behavior. Diagnosis matters.

🧊

Outdoor Unit Icing

Heat pump icing in Maine's humid continental climate requires careful diagnosis. Normal defrost cycles vs. malfunction require different responses — technicians determine which applies.

🔁

Short Cycling

A heat pump that keeps cycling on and off in Maine often has airflow restrictions, sensor issues, thermostat placement problems, or failing electrical components.

🌀

Weak Airflow Indoors

Dirty filters, blower issues, duct restrictions, or coil buildup can limit airflow and reduce both heating and cooling output.

Won't Turn On

A heat pump that won't start in Maine requires systematic checks of breakers, capacitors, contactors, control boards, and safety switches to identify the cause.

💸

Rising Utility Bills

Higher energy bills from a Maine heat pump often mean dirty coils, duct leaks, incorrect refrigerant charge, or auxiliary heat running excessively — all fixable.

Safe Checks You Can Do First

  • Thermostat: verify mode (HEAT/COOL), setpoint, and batteries if applicable.
  • Filter: replace if dirty — airflow affects both heating and cooling.
  • Outdoor unit: clear leaves/debris and ensure airflow isn't blocked.
  • Breaker: reset once if tripped; if it trips again, stop and call a pro.
  • Ice buildup: don't chip ice — call for service if icing is heavy or persistent.

Is ice on my heat pump normal in Maine?

Light frost can be normal in cold weather, but heavy ice buildup may indicate a defrost problem, airflow blockage, or refrigerant performance issue. If icing is persistent in Maine, schedule service so a technician can correct the issue safely and prevent damage.
